Universals new highoctane thrillride Nobody brings together some of the most formidable names working in action cinema today: John Wick writer Derek Kolstad, Hardcore Henry director Ilya Naishuller, Atomic Blonde and Deadpool 2 director David Leitch (who is a producer), and, of course Bob Odenkirk That casting is kinda the punchline of this movie about a seemingly regular Joe named Hutch Mansell, a suburban family man suffering from some serious middleage malaise, whose former life as an asskicking badass is reawakened after a home invasion. In this exclusive and extended sit down, Odenkirk up till now best known as a deft comedian and for his work in Breaking Bad and prequel series Better Call Saul reveals how his own personal experience with home invasions inspired the idea for the film and the character of Hutch.
